Düsseldorf: Big cinema in the trade fair car park

Necessity is the mother of invention. A wisdom that event organizer D.LIVE, together with the Gottfried Schulz car dealership and Volkswagen, impressively demonstrated with a sold-out premiere of the Düsseldorf drive-in cinema.

The gates to the exhibition car park P1 opened promptly at 19:30 p.m. on Wednesday evening. D.LIVE celebrated the premiere of the Drive-in cinema DüsseldorfThe open-air cinema is presented by Gottfried Schultz and VolkswagenAs night fell, Europe's largest mobile screen was raised. Around 1.000 spectators in 500 cars were thrilled. The program featured "Lindenberg! Do Your Thing."

Entrance, catering and toilet under hygiene regulations

Of course, those responsible made sure that this event was carried out taking into account the special features of the Corona crisis. Michael Brill, CEO of D.LIVE, explains: "Tickets were scanned contactlessly through the closed car windows, and catering consists of pre-packed bags that can be ordered online in advance or purchased on-site, of course exclusively cashless. We are also deploying staff in the queues in front of the catering area and the restrooms to ensure that the necessary distances are maintained. Additional floor markings also serve as reminders of the rules."

About the Düsseldorf Drive-In Cinema

After social life in Düsseldorf was reduced to a minimum, the aim of the organizers was to give people to still provide a nice experience in this time of social distancingFrom now on, current films and blockbusters will be shown daily. Visitors can enjoy great action and entertainment from the comfort of their own cars.
